# 3507 HFL Wins Section V Class C Championship *+DAY IN REVIEW: SATURDAY - Both the Class C and D Championships were planned for Finger Lakes Community College today, but thunder and lightning storms caused great delays and in the in although the Class C game was won by Honeoye Falls-Lima, the Class D championship was moved to Sunday at 10:30 AM at FLCC.
In the second quarter, Pal-Mac scored the first goal to take their only lead of the game. Hoesterey scored with a strong independent effort to the goal. The Red Raiders led for 20 seconds before HFL scored again to tie the game for the fourth time. HFL then went on a run of five goals and took over the pace of the game. The first two were unassisted goals from Patrick Donahoe and Angelo. The second two were both assisted by Perryman with goals to Kailbourne and Vengoechea. Both teams added one more goal with Pal-Mac seeing scoring from Hill and HFL`s Goodberlet scoring for the Cougars. HFL led 10-6 going into halftime.
The beginning of the fourth continued the Red Raider run with another four goals by Pal-Mac. Scoring came from Branden Thomas and three goals from Dennie. The Red Raiders had pulled the score to 15-11 before the second weather break came. The second came with just over 7 minutes left on the clock. Rounding out the All-Tournament picks in Class C were Pal-Mac defenseman Carson Lich, HFL defenseman Grant Peinkofer, HFL LSM Owen Smith, Geneva midfielder Jeremy Askin and Livonia-Avon goalie Colton Rose. The Cougars move on to the NYS State Out Bracket game on Wednesday at Williamsville East. |
